Date:Tuesday 17 October 1944
Time:23:45
Type:Silhouette image of generic hlfx model; specific model in this crash may look slightly different    
Handley Page Halifax Mk V
Owner/operator:1664 HCU RCAF
Registration: LL240
MSN: ZU-K
Fatalities:Fatalities: 7 / Occupants: 7
Aircraft damage: Destroyed
Location:Between Melmerby and Rainton, North Yorkshire, England -   United Kingdom
Phase: Initial climb
Nature:Military
Departure airport:RAF Dishforth, North Yorkshire
Destination airport:
Narrative:
Approximately 2 minutes after take off, starboard wing impacted ground suggesting problems with starboard engine(s) but no definite evidence was discovered to explain this loss. The aircraft was completely destroyed in the resulting fire.
